Curriculum vitae
1986-1992 | Studies of Business Administration at the University of Mannheim, at the University of St. Gallen and at the Ecole Supérieure de Commerce de Paris (ESCP) |
1992 | Diplom-Kaufmann (M.Sc. in Business Administration), University of Mannheim |
1992-1996 | Doctoral studies in Economics, in particular Applied Microeconomics, University of Mannheim |
1996-2000 | Research Assistant at the Chair of Business Administration and Organization, University of Mannheim |
1997 | Doctorate (Ph.D.) in Economics |
1995 | , 1999 Visiting Scholar at Stanford University, Stanford Graduate School of Business |
2000–2002 | Visiting Professor at the Institute for Innovation and Management, University of Karlsruhe (KIT) |
2002–2007 | Full Professor of International Management at the Faculty of Business and Economics, RWTH Aachen University |
Since 2007 | Professor for Small and Medium Sized Enterprises and Entrepreneurship, University of Mannheim Director of the Institute for SME Research (ifm Mannheim) |
Since 2008 | Research Professor at ZEW Mannheim |
2016 | Visiting Professor, Graduate School of Business, Stanford University |
